你查询的IP:[159.226.220.10]  地理位置:中国–北京–北京科技网

最新查询116.192.108.155 211.144.178.100 60.235.157.154 123.138.171.99 123.100.236.150 124.128.41.99 124.128.1.99 114.68.77.80 58.100.226.244 159.226.220.10 203.209.224.245 202.38.128.237 203.223.43.89 122.200.64.7 119.128.212.158 116.66.50.245 210.21.56.39 124.20.106.8 116.248.212.59 221.13.84.114 203.119.24.10 119.248.219.114 117.103.128.223 125.62.24.111 122.248.48.241 203.100.32.255 202.170.216.193 203.86.64.180 203.158.16.234 117.124.200.143 121.60.154.31